okay well i have read that Coeruleus (metallic blue mushroom) are very sensitive to high lighting but i read that after i installed my new MH =( so every time i turn my MH on (i am still running my PC a little bit while acclimating to the MH) the Coeruleus completely closes and almost shrivels up. will the coral ever get used to the lighting or would i have to move it into the shade?

second if i have to move it into the shade is it okay for them to be on the sand with a small rock under them? sorry if that's a stupid question.

i have them right up to the surface under mh 250 de 14k bulbs thats 9 inches from the surface. At first they shriveled up but after about 3 weeks they all plumped up big. Its up to you really but thats my two cents.
